One of one of the most essential things to see out for with camper trailers and Recreational vehicles is water damages, as these lorries by their actual nature are generally revealed to the aspects.
If water intrusion has caused the wood framework of your motor home or camper to splash, after that you'll need to allow it to completely dry out prior to covering it back over with wood flooring. Enable al fresco drying of mounting products for a minimum of a week and after that utilize a mold-killing item such as a borax option to get rid of future rot problems in the very same area.
That said, it is extremely vital for mounting products to be entirely dried before doing this otherwise you risk creating a kind of shell that motivates rot in the timber beneath the seal. Permit 3 to four days for epoxy material to completely heal. Now that you've made sure to completely dry out and shield the framing against future water invasion, you can set out new flooring.

Recreational vehicle rug is NOT set up like a home with a tack strip. Your rug is either glued down OR it's stapled in position with hundreds of staples (essentially, thousands) that need to be gotten rid of one by one.
Your new floor selection is a big deciding consider your general labor expense. It is much less time eating for our professionals to mount rug or linoleum than it is to set up a hardwood/laminate flooring that requires a specialist to cut each plan, one at a time. What does it indicate to check the sub-floor? Look for any kind of signs of damage that could impact the flooring's honesty, such as rot, mold, or water damages. If you find any type of indications of water damage, such as discoloration, warping, or mold, you'll need to attend to these concerns prior to proceeding with the flooring installment.
If your sub-floor has substantial damages, fixing Occasionally, the damage to the sub-floor is so extensive that repairing simply the harmed sections isn't sufficient. In these situations, you'll require to change the whole sub-floor. If this holds true, it can be a much larger problem and time commitment.
